Background: Korean medicine treatment was assessed in patients with knee osteoarthritis (OA) according to subgroups of: sex, age, cause of knee OA, body mass index, hospitalization period, history, OA compartment, phenotype, and comorbidity. Methods: A retrospective review was performed of 122 inpatients who were admitted to the Hospital of Korean Medicine for Korean medicine treatment of knee pain, and were diagnosed with knee OA based on magnetic resonance imaging findings. Analysis of patient subgroups (sex, age, cause of knee OA, body mass index, hospitalization period, history, OA compartment, phenotype, and comorbidity) was carried out and treatments including acupuncture, cupping, pharmacopuncture, herbal medicine, chuna therapy, medicinal steaming therapy, manual therapy, and extracorporeal shock wave therapy were listed. The numeric rating scale (NRS),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C), and 5-level EuroQol- 5 Dimension (EQ-5D-5L) scores were measured before and after treatment to assess the effects of treatment on pain and quality of life. Results: Seventeen males and 105 females were included in this study. Most patients were in their 60s. In the total study population, NRS, WOMAC, and EQ-5D-5L scores were improved statistically significant when comparing before and after treatment. The NRS and WOMAC scores improved statistically significant in the medial, patellofemoral, medial + patellofemoral, medial + lateral + patellofemoral compartment. Conclusion: Korean medicine treatment significantly reduced pain, stiffness, and physical dysfunction, and improved the quality of life of patients with knee OA, suggesting that it may be an effective alternative to the current conservative treatments.

Abstract Objective: This study investigated the effect of hypermobility on pain, joint stiffness, physical function, and quality of life in patients with knee osteoarthritis. Design: Sixty-four patients diagnosed with bilateral knee osteoarthritis were included; 42 patients in Group 1 were those with hypermobility and 22 patients in Group 2. There were 40 women and 2 men in Group 1, and 16 women and six men in Group 2 were those without hypermobility. The age, sex, and body mass index of all patients recorded. The WOMAC and SF-36 tests performed on the patients.Results: The average ages were 51.40±5.42 and 53.36±4.31, respectively, and there was no statistically significant difference. The body mass index was high in the hypermobility group, and the difference was statistically significant (p=0.028). Pain and stiffness were higher in the hypermobility group than in the non-hypermobility group in the WOMAC subgroups and total scores (p=0.030, p=0.002, p=0.047). The non-hypermobility group had better SF-36 social function and pain scale scores. The difference was statistically significant (p=0.016, p=0.004).Conclusions: Hypermobility aggravates the symptoms of knee osteoarthritis. Hypermobility evaluated in all patients diagnosed with knee OA. A more intense and long-term rehabilitation program should be determined for these patients to prevent injuries and improve proprioception.

Current research shows that individuals with intellectual disabilities do not engage in enough physical activity to acquire health benefits. However, cooperative learning has been shown to be an effective tool for inclusion and for improving healthy physical habits. The aim of this study is to contrast an explanatory model which incorporates quality of life, active time in cooperative activities, body mass index and age, as well as to analyze, using multi-group structural equations, the existing associations according to the sex of subjects with intellectual disabilities. The convenience sampling used allowed the collection of data from a total of 156 subjects in Granada (Spain), aged between 18–55 years. In terms of gender, the sample was homogeneous, representing 52.6% (n = 82) for women and 47.4% (n = 74) for men. The active time during the cooperative learning was recorded with the Xiaomi Mi Band 2 activity band, for the quality of life scale (GENCAT) was used, and the body mass index was calculated through its standardized equation. Age was directly associated with body mass index in both sexes. Likewise, age was positively related to the active time of women. Quality of life was directly associated with active time and body mass index was inversely related to active time. This study shows the importance of active time during work and cooperative learning in individuals with intellectual disabilities, as it is associated with an improvement in the quality of life and a reduction in the problems of sedentarism, overweight, and obesity.
